Transaction

ddabc3ea4fa5f424e410f53cfb2c3e3d895efc2cc9ac88401c36a5f1a1db7701
373,357 confirmations
Timestamp
1552014349
Block566,130
Fee7,590 sats
Fee rate35.5 sats/vB
view on mempool.space

Inputs & Outputs